Spacious 4LDK Steel-Frame House on a Generous Plot in Miyako Town, Fukuoka
This property presents a rare opportunity to acquire a substantial single-family home on a large plot of land in the peaceful setting of Miyako Town, Fukuoka Prefecture. The house, built in March 1992, is a two-story, steel-frame structure offering a total floor area of 135.21 square meters with a 4LDK layout, providing ample space for family living. The property sits on a flat, 1,407.53 square meter land parcel, offering significant potential for gardening, expansion, or simply enjoying expansive private outdoor space.
Key features of the home include a designated parking space for one vehicle at no extra cost, located conveniently on the premises. The property is connected to a public sewer system and uses propane gas. According to the agent's special notes, the current status of the property is vacant. The location in the Toyotsu area of Miyako Town offers a blend of tranquility and convenience. The area is rich in history, with Miyako Town being part of the ancient Buzen Province. A notable nearby landmark is the historic Kokura Castle in Kitakyushu City, a reconstructed castle that offers a glimpse into the region's samurai past and features beautiful gardens. The property is within walking distance of daily necessities, with a supermarket approximately 210 meters away and a convenience store 280 meters away. Public transport access is provided by the Heisei Chikuhō Railway Tawara Line, with Shin-Toyotsu Station an 18-minute walk and Toyotsu Station a 20-minute walk away. Bus service is also available nearby.
